Sunshine游戏串流完整教程:3步打造个人云游戏平台
【免费下载链接】SunshineSunshine: Sunshine是一个自托管的游戏流媒体服务器,支持通过Moonlight在各种设备上进行低延迟的游戏串流。项目地址: https://gitcode.com/GitHub_Trending/su/Sunshine
想要在任何设备上畅玩PC游戏吗?Sunshine自托管游戏串流服务器让您轻松实现这个梦想。这款免费开源软件支持AMD、Intel和NVIDIA显卡硬件编码,配合Moonlight客户端,为您提供专业级的低延迟游戏体验。无论客厅电视、笔记本电脑还是手机,都能享受流畅的游戏串流服务。
🎯 为什么Sunshine是您的理想选择
核心优势详解:
- 全平台支持:兼容Windows、Linux和macOS三大主流系统
- 硬件加速全覆盖:支持NVIDIA NVENC、AMD VAAPI、Intel Quick Sync
- 零延迟传输:优化的网络协议确保游戏响应迅速
🚀 3步快速安装指南
Windows系统安装
- 下载官方Sunshine安装包
- 双击运行安装程序
- 完成基础配置设置
Linux系统编译安装
git clone https://gitcode.com/GitHub_Trending/su/Sunshine cd Sunshine mkdir build && cd build cmake .. make -j$(nproc) sudo make install首次配置与安全设置
安装完成后,通过浏览器访问本地地址进入管理界面。首次使用需要创建管理员账号并完成网络权限配置。
⚙️ 硬件编码器选择指南
最佳编码器推荐:
- NVIDIA显卡用户:NVENC编码器性能最优
- AMD显卡用户:VAAPI编码器兼容性良好
- Intel集成显卡:Quick Sync编码器体验最佳
- 备用方案:x264/x265软件编码确保兼容性
🌐 网络配置专业建议
带宽需求标准:
- 1080p游戏串流:至少10Mbps上传速度
- 4K超高清体验:推荐20Mbps以上上传带宽
- 延迟控制目标:网络延迟保持在20ms以内
- 网络质量要求:数据包丢失率小于1%
🔧 常见问题解决方案
连接问题排查步骤
- Web界面无法访问:检查防火墙端口设置
- 画面卡顿优化:调整编码参数和帧率
- 音频传输异常:验证音频设备配置
性能优化实用技巧
- 充分利用硬件加速功能
- 适当降低分辨率和帧率设置
- 优化网络传输参数配置
🛡️ 安全配置与系统维护
安全最佳实践:
- 定期更新Sunshine版本
- 使用强密码保护管理界面
- 配置SSL证书增强安全性
日志监控方法:
- Linux/macOS系统:查看用户配置目录下的日志文件
- Windows系统:检查程序安装目录中的日志文件
📱 多设备连接管理
设备优化配置:
- 手机设备:虚拟手柄布局适配
- 平板设备:手势控制功能支持
- 电视设备:遥控器操作简化
通过本教程,您已经掌握了Sunshine游戏串流服务器的完整部署和优化方法。良好的网络环境和适当的硬件配置是确保流畅体验的关键因素。随着使用经验的积累,您还可以探索更多高级功能和个性化设置,打造完全符合需求的云游戏体验。
Sunshine作为开源项目拥有活跃的社区支持,遇到问题时可以查阅官方文档获取帮助。无论是技术爱好者还是普通用户,都能通过Sunshine轻松享受高品质的游戏串流服务!
【免费下载链接】SunshineSunshine: Sunshine是一个自托管的游戏流媒体服务器,支持通过Moonlight在各种设备上进行低延迟的游戏串流。项目地址: https://gitcode.com/GitHub_Trending/su/Sunshine
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考